The Art Supervisor is responsible for managing the brand work and overseeing all junior members of the art team by monitoring projects, delegating assignments and approving work. He/she will work closely with copywriter(s), project managers, other art directors, developers, information architects and account services to maintain brand consistency and excellence on all jobs. The Art Supervisor will also ensure that all work is on strategy, within budget, and contributes to growing the Client’s business. 

General Responsibilities:

  • Execute and direct creative that encompasses all media across print, video, 3D, interactive and social.
  • Demonstrate leadership qualities as evident by ability to motivate team, facilitate great thinking, and keep the morale high.
  • Bring interactive trends to your team’s attention and find ways to employ technology to meet your Client’s business needs.
  • Keep abreast of current interactive, mobile, advertising, design, and visual communications. Continuously stay current to marketing trends and unique design styles, imagery, technology and technological advances and introduce these to future team projects where appropriate.
  • Establish credibility with Clients at all levels by developing knowledge of Client’s business, brand and competitive marketplace(s) and technological advances.
  • Manage outside vendor/resources effectively from both cost and creative standpoints, including photographers, illustrators, and production vendors for premiums, printing, digital media, mobile vendors and 3rd party developers.
  • Demonstrate ability to design and advocate from the user’s perspective.
  • Demonstrate the ability to work in various forms of media including a working knowledge of the print and digital production processes.
  • Keep supervisor(s) briefed on creative projects in a timely manner.

Qualifications:

  • College degree in visual communications or equivalent experience
  • 5-6 years of digital and print design/advertising experience 
  • Advertising and/or print and digital design portfolio or website equivalent 
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ills
  • Thorough understanding of UX with expert-level skill in Adobe XD, InDesign, Illustrator, Photoshop
  • Thorough knowledge of Accessibility guidelines and Responsive Web Design 
  • Experience concepting and designing for Pharmaceutical Advertising
